Interior Designer
DekkerPhoenix, AZ, United States- Full-time
Dekker is seeking interior designers with at least 3 years of experience in a commercial office to collaborate in a team-oriented environment on highly creative designs for multiple projects. As passionate and self-driven team members at Dekker, candidates would play a key role in creating inspired interiors backed by the support of a firm that has been a staple in the industry for over 65 years.
Responsibilities :
Collaboratively engage in project work with responsibilities as assigned Plan and develop design aspects of assigned projects, including investigation, evaluation, technical aspects, and recommendation of design solutions that best meet the client's needs Prepare studies, reports, and presentations and effectively communicate design ideas and progression with clients Plan diagrams / layouts during schematic design, demonstrating ability to arrange a unified design Prepare scaled drawings and contract documents for building contractors using Revit Review consultant drawings for accuracy and coordination Provide onsite observation of work during construction to monitor compliance with plans Prepare furniture packages and specifications Complete tasks essential for proficiency in interior design principles as outlined by the Council for Interior Design Qualification with direction Identify and communicate project progress, accomplishments, challenges, and support needed to complete responsibilities Carry out and delegate workflows and task assignments to project teams, including outside consultants, to meet project requirements Mentor and provide technical guidance to less experienced design team members Qualifications
This is a hybrid work environment with 3 days onsite required. Applicants must live in the Phoenix AZ, Albuquerque NM or El Paso TX area 3 + Years of Commercial Interior Design experience Bachelors Degree in Interior Design or Interior Architecture Proficiency with Revit in a professional commercial setting Proficiency with MS Office Suite Foundational knowledge of InDesign and Photoshop ideal Basic knowledge of Enscape rendering software ideal Excellent problem-solving, collaboration, and consultation skills
